By Henry Schulman On June 5, the world was the Giants' oyster. They flew home after a satisfying series win at Cincinnati with an 8½-game lead in the National League West and a schedule to die for – 20 of their next 25 games at home. The Giants could have stepped on Los Angeles' throats. [...]